How Does A Stocktake Scanner Work?

Stocktake scanners are generally referred to in the industry as PDA scanners, portable data terminals (PDTs) and mobile computers. They differ from a conventional barcode scanner in the way they collect data. What is a barcode scanner?

A barcode scanner is designed to decode barcodes. They simply eliminate the need to type the item # in to your system. This eliminates keyboard strokes and provide an efficient and accurate way of transferring barcoded data into an application. Simultaneously, barcode scanners eliminate the need for pen & paper. Types Of Barcodes: Choosing the right barcode: EAN, UPC, Code128, ITF-14 or Code39?

There are different formats of barcodes known as barcode symbologies. For retail, you have your GS1 barcodes. GS1 was founded in 1977, GS1 is an international not-for-profit association dedicated to the development and implementation of global standards and solutions to improve the efficiency and visibility of supply and demand chains globally and across multiple sectors. Do I need a barcode?

The choice of using a barcode system is your choice. However, if you are a importer/distributor and are selling into retail stores then you will need an EAN barcode. What is a barcode?

People often get confused on what is a barcode. A barcode is a number represented in vertical lines of varying widths printed on labels to uniquely identify items.
